728280422769 has 8 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 971065152000. Its totient is φ = 485507987696.
The previous prime is 728280422747. The next prime is 728280422777. The reversal of 728280422769 is 967224082827.
It is a sphenic number, since it is the product of 3 distinct primes.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 728280422769 - 27 = 728280422641 is a prime.
It is a super-2 number, since 2×7282804227692 (a number of 25 digits) contains 22 as substring.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(728280422719)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(19)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 2934417 + ... + 3172910.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(121383144000).
Almost surely, 2728280422769 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
728280422769 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(242784729231).
728280422769 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
728280422769 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 6147079.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 10838016, while the sum is 57.
The spelling of 728280422769 in words is "seven hundred twenty-eight billion, two hundred eighty million, four hundred twenty-two thousand, seven hundred sixty-nine".
